Style animationDuration Property


❮ Style Object



Example


Changing the animationDuration property of a <div> element:



document.getElementById("myDIV").style.animationDuration = "3s";

Definition and Usage


The animationDuration property defines how many seconds or milliseconds an
animation takes to complete one cycle.

Syntax


Return the animationDuration property:



object.style.animationDuration

Set the animationDuration property:



object.style.animationDuration = "time|initial|inherit"

Property Values










Value Description
time Specifies the length an animation takes to finish. Default value is 0, meaning there will be no animation
initial Sets this property to its default value. Read about initial
inherit Inherits this property from its parent element. Read about inherit

Technical Details








Default Value: 0
Return Value: A String, representing the animation-duration property of an element
CSS Version CSS3
